Output 1f358fee4fde33ffb02f8ed4986172f109b0f4cfa149c29d5359fac30a98949f:92

value
530266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 830a1b870ab2a6a55d936bd136c816103e855fb0 OP_EQUAL
address
3DdtYxTZWsyngbW85qG1WARYANpftq6cys
transaction
1f358fee4fde33ffb02f8ed4986172f109b0f4cfa149c29d5359fac30a98949f
spent
true